India’s first 5.5 Gen stealth aircraft AMCA and over 330 defence products are on display at DRDO’s pavilion at Aero India 2025.

The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) is participating in the 15th edition of Aero India, held from February 10-14, 2025, at Air Force Station Yelahanka, Bengaluru. DRDO is showcasing a wide range of indigenously developed technologies, including advanced combat aircraft, next-generation missiles, and surveillance systems.
For the first time, DRDO is displaying a full-scale model of the Advanced Medium Combat Aircraft (AMCA), India’s first 5.5-generation stealth fighter, at the India Pavilion. The pavilion highlights the country’s defence manufacturing capabilities, featuring contributions from Defence PSUs, private industries, and startups.
The indoor pavilion, divided into nine themes, exhibits over 330 products across 14 technology zones, including missile technology, radar systems, and electronic warfare. The outdoor section features real-world applications of defence innovations, including the upgraded Dornier aircraft.
A seminar on February 11 will focus on ‘Make in India – Make for World,’ fostering industry collaboration and boosting defence exports. Additionally, an indigenisation event, ‘SAMARTHYA,’ on February 12 will honour key contributors to indigenous defence advancements.
